Application information
4.1
Differential configuration principle
The TS472 is a fully-differential input/output microphone preamplifier. The TS472 also
includes a common-mode feedback loop that controls the output bias value to average it at
VCC/2. This allows the device to always have a maximum output voltage swing, and by
consequence, maximize the input dynamic voltage range.
The advantages of a fully-differential amplifier are:
Very high PSRR (power supply rejection ratio).
High common mode noise rejection.
In theory, the filtering of the internal bias by an external bypass capacitor is not
necessary. However, to reach maximum performance in all tolerance situations, it is
better to keep this option.
4.2
Higher cut-off frequency
The higher cut-off frequency FCH of the microphone preamplifier depends on the external
capacitors C1, C2.
TS472 has an internal first order low-pass filter (R = 40 k
Ω, C = 100 pF) to limit the highest
cut-off frequency on 40 kHz (with a 3 dB attenuation). By connecting C1, C2 you can
decrease FCH by applying the following formula.
Figure 32 represents the higher cut-off frequency in Hz versus the value of the output
capacitors C1, C2 in nF.
Figure 32.
Higher cut-off frequency vs. output capacitors
For example, FCH is almost 20 kHz with C1,2 =100 pF.
